Management of Panophthalmitis with Cavernous Sinus Involvement
Panophthalmitis with cavernous sinus involvement is a life-threatening emergency requiring immediate high-dose intravenous antibiotics, urgent imaging, multidisciplinary consultation, and consideration for early enucleation or exenteration to prevent sepsis and death. 1, 2
Immediate Diagnostic Workup
Imaging
- Obtain MRI/MRV or CT/CTV immediately to confirm cavernous sinus thrombosis and evaluate for intracranial extension, cerebral edema, hemorrhage, and orbital abscess formation 1
- Contrast-enhanced imaging is mandatory to assess the full extent of infection including subperiosteal abscess, orbital inflammation, and venous thrombosis 3
- MRI with contrast provides superior soft-tissue resolution for detecting epidural abscess, subdural abscess, brain abscess, and meningitis 3
Microbiological Evaluation
- Obtain vitreous tap or aqueous humor culture before initiating antibiotics to identify the causative organism 4, 5
- Consider fungal etiology in immunocompromised patients or cases with atypical presentation 4
Immediate Medical Management
Antibiotic Therapy
- Initiate IV vancomycin 15-20 mg/kg/dose every 8-12 hours (maximum 2g per dose) immediately to cover methicillin-resistant Staphylococcus aureus and Streptococcus pneumoniae 1, 3
- Add a third-generation cephalosporin (ceftriaxone or cefotaxime) for comprehensive gram-negative coverage 3
- Consider adding rifampin 600 mg daily or linezolid 600 mg IV twice daily as alternative agents 1
- Continue antibiotic therapy for 4-6 weeks minimum 1
Intravitreal Antibiotic Administration
- Administer intravitreal vancomycin and ceftazidime (or amikacin) in combination with systemic antibiotics 5
- Intravitreal injection is critical as systemic antibiotics achieve relatively low concentrations in vitreous humor 4
Antifungal Therapy (If Suspected)
- For suspected Aspergillus: initiate voriconazole systemically with consideration for intravitreal administration 4
- For suspected zygomycosis: start amphotericin B formulation (lipid formulation 3-5 mg/kg daily) 4
- Intravitreal amphotericin B deoxycholate 5-10 μg/0.1 mL sterile water may be administered 4
Anticoagulation Therapy
- Initiate anticoagulation with low molecular weight heparin or unfractionated heparin immediately for cavernous sinus thrombosis 1
- Continue anticoagulation for at least 3 months 1
- Anticoagulation should be administered even in the presence of intracranial hemorrhage, as benefits outweigh risks in this setting 1
Corticosteroid Therapy
- Consider systemic and intravitreal corticosteroids to reduce ocular destruction from inflammation in postoperative and posttraumatic cases 5
Urgent Multidisciplinary Consultation
Required Consultations
- Ophthalmology consultation immediately to assess visual acuity, extraocular movements, and perform dilated retinal examination 4, 3
- Neurosurgery consultation urgently given cavernous sinus involvement and risk of intracranial complications 3
- Infectious disease consultation for antimicrobial selection and management 3
- Otolaryngology consultation for evaluation of contiguous sinus infection requiring surgical drainage 1, 3
Surgical Intervention
Indications for Vitrectomy
- Pars plana vitrectomy is indicated if vision diminishes to light perception or worse, to remove inflammatory debris and infectious organisms 4, 5
- Vitrectomy may be sight-saving by decreasing organism burden and allowing removal of fungal abscesses inaccessible to systemic agents 4
Indications for Enucleation/Exenteration
- Consider early enucleation if the patient develops sepsis or shows rapid clinical deterioration despite maximal medical therapy 2
- Post-surgical panophthalmitis is rapidly progressive and life-threatening; enucleation may be required to prevent death 2
- Lid-sparing partial exenteration may be necessary if orbital cellulitis progresses despite treatment 6
Drainage of Contiguous Infection
- Surgical evaluation for incision and drainage of sinus infection or abscess is recommended whenever possible 1
- Frontal bone involvement may require surgical debridement if osteomyelitis is confirmed 3
Critical Monitoring Parameters
Neurological Assessment
- Monitor continuously for altered mental status, severe headache, seizures, hemiparesis, or cranial nerve palsies indicating intracranial extension 4, 3
- Assess for signs of cavernous sinus syndrome: ophthalmoplegia, Horner's syndrome, facial pain, or involvement of cranial nerves III, IV, V1, and VI 4
Response to Therapy
- Assess clinical response within 24-48 hours 3
- Lack of improvement warrants repeat imaging and consideration for surgical intervention 3
- Perform follow-up imaging to assess recanalization of cavernous sinus thrombosis 1
Critical Pitfalls to Avoid
- Never delay antibiotic initiation while awaiting culture results - this is a medical emergency with high mortality 1, 2
- Do not rely on systemic antibiotics alone - intravitreal administration is mandatory due to poor intraocular penetration 4, 5
- Do not delay surgical intervention if the patient fails to improve or deteriorates clinically 2, 6
- Do not overlook fungal etiology, particularly in immunocompromised patients or cases not responding to antibacterial therapy 4, 6
- Never withhold anticoagulation due to fear of hemorrhage in cavernous sinus thrombosis - the benefits outweigh risks 1
Special Considerations
High-Risk Populations
- Patients with autism, developmental delay, or non-compliance are at higher risk for severe complications due to excessive eye-rubbing and medication non-adherence 2
- Immunocompromised patients require consideration of fungal pathogens including Aspergillus and Pythium species 4, 6
Prognosis
- Vision is rarely preserved in panophthalmitis with cavernous sinus involvement 2, 7
- Complications include permanent vision loss, meningitis, intracranial abscess, stroke, and death if not managed aggressively 4, 3, 6
- Early radical surgery may be life-saving even when vision cannot be preserved 2, 7, 6
